Description:

This course is designed for cartoonists with prior experience generating stories, scripts, layouts, and finished pages. Building on these basic skills, students will explore ways to push the boundaries of the form. Taking cues from the Bay Area’s rich history of comics innovation, course curriculum will include trips to San Francisco Comics Museum archives and other local comics landmarks.
